Defining a Registered Agent?
A registered agent is an person or a company designated to accept official documents and official correspondence on behalf of a corporation or limited liability company. This position is crucial for making sure that a business complies with state regulations and maintains good standing. The designated agent acts as the primary point of contact for legal notifications, which includes accepting lawsuit notifications, subpoena notices, and other government documents.
In addition to legal documents, designated agents manage critical communication related to compliance matters, such as notices for annual reports and reminders for compliance with state regulations. Having a reliable designated agent is important for businesses to prevent overlooking critical deadlines and facing possible penalties. Many companies select professional registered agent services to ensure they remain compliant and knowledgeable about their legal obligations.
Registered agents must fulfill specific requirements set by the state in which the business exists. Typically, they must have a physical address within the state and be present during normal working hours to accept mail. This function can be provided by an employee, such as an employee, or by a commercial registered agent company that focuses in such services.

Agent Requirements and Regulations
When forming a corporation such as a corporate entity or LLC, one of the main obligations is selecting a registered agent. This entity or business serves as the designated contact point for legal notices, ensuring that important correspondence and process service alerts are handled effectively. Registered agents must have a physical address in the state where the entity is established and be available during normal business hours to receive documents. This provision ensures that the entity remains compliant with state regulations and can be reached easily for legal matters.
Each state has specific registered agent rules that dictate who can act as an agent. Generally, a registered agent can be an individual resident of the state or a business entity licensed to operate in that state. Some states may have additional criteria, such as requiring the agent to be a qualified lawyer or to have specific qualifications. It is crucial for business owners to understand these state-specific necessities, as failing to designate a compliant registered agent can result in penalties, loss of good standing, or other legal complications.
In addition to the basic qualifications, registered agents must also meet continuing compliance requirements. This includes responsibilities such as maintaining up-to-date contact information, notifying the state of any changes, and ensuring on-time filing of statutory documents. Business owners should be cognizant of the renewal process for registered agent services, including any associated charges, to maintain continuous compliance and avoid potential disruptions to their business activities. By acknowledging and following registered agent duties , companies can ensure their legal representation is always in acceptable status.
Fees of Official Representative Solutions
When it comes to enlisting a designated representative, comprehending the expenses involved is essential for companies of all sizes. Registered representative solutions typically oscillate from fifty to numerous hundred-dollar dollars per year, depending on the provider and the degree of assistance offered. Elements that impact the price include the agent's credibility, extra services such as compliance management or yearly report filings, and whether the agent is local or national. It’s crucial to evaluate these aspects against your budget and business requirements.
